Hockey is having a big TV moment across the country — not for the sports, but for the gay sex and queer representation on HBO Max’s new breakout series “Heated Rivalry.” The show, which has already been renewed for a second season, is based on a book series by author Rachel Reid, who says portions of its focus were inspired by an imagined rivals-to-lovers relationship between Pittsburgh Penguins star Sidney Crosby and Washington Capitals winger Alexander Ovechkin. Host Megan Harris is tapping in fans across the City Cast network to talk about why this show has become such a hit and whether Pittsburghers should claim the connection.
Show some love to today's guests, City Cast Seattle creative producer Sam J. Leeds and City Cast DC senior producer Julia Karron.
